Importance of Research before Engagement
Before engaging in any volunteer work, it is crucial to conduct thorough research. The effectiveness and impact of your service largely depend on the program you choose. Organizations like Muhammad Ali Center provide innovative programs promoting change globally. Ensuring the prospect volunteering organization is reliable, responsible, and well-reputed makes a world of difference.
Moreover, it’s valuable to understand the volunteering context– including the cultural, socioeconomic, and political dynamics of the community you’ll serve. This will help you maximize your positive impact and minimize unintended negatives, thereby setting you on the path towards social recognition.

Volunteering Abroad: A Life-Changing Experience Amidst Cultural Exchange
In addition to receiving social recognition, volunteering abroad can also facilitate deep cultural exchanges that allow volunteers to learn from locals. This exchange can create meaningful relationships that last beyond the volunteering stint, thus leaving a lasting impression on both you and the community. Despite cultural differences and language barriers, the bond formed is special and often results in cross-cultural understanding, tolerance, and mutual respect.
